1. Integration of New Technologies

One of the most significant challenges manufacturers face is the integration of new technologies into existing systems. As the industry shifts towards automation, IoT, and AI-driven solutions, many companies struggle with legacy systems that are not designed to communicate with these new technologies.

Solution:
A strategic approach includes conducting a thorough assessment of existing systems before implementing new technologies. This can involve creating a phased integration plan that allows for the gradual adoption of new tools without overwhelming the current infrastructure.
